#3db5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3db5ff is composed of 23.9% red, 71%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.1% cyan, 29%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 202.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 62%. #3db5ff color hex could be obtained by blending #7affff with #006bff. Closest websafe color is: #33ccff.

#3db5ff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3db5ff has RGB values of R:61, G:181, B:255 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 4044287.

Shades and Tints of #3db5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ef8ff is the lightest one.
